Global Economic Impact
The global economic impact of the Ukraine-Russia conflict is substantial and far-reaching. The conflict has disrupted supply chains, increased energy prices, and fueled inflation worldwide. Supply chain disruptions are particularly acute in sectors that rely on resources from Ukraine and Russia, such as agriculture, metals, and semiconductors. The disruption of agricultural exports from Ukraine, a major grain producer, has raised concerns about food security in many countries. Energy prices have soared due to uncertainties surrounding Russian gas supplies to Europe, leading to higher costs for consumers and businesses. Inflation, already a concern before the conflict, has been exacerbated by rising energy and food prices, eroding purchasing power and creating economic hardship for many households. Central banks around the world are grappling with the challenge of curbing inflation without triggering a recession. The conflict has also led to increased geopolitical risk, deterring investment and slowing economic growth. International organizations like the IMF and World Bank have revised their global growth forecasts downward, citing the conflict as a major drag on the world economy. The long-term economic consequences of the conflict are difficult to predict, but they are likely to be significant and to reshape the global economic landscape. Geopolitical Implications
The geopolitical implications of the Ukraine-Russia conflict are profound, reshaping alliances, and challenging the existing world order. The conflict has led to a strengthening of NATO, with several countries increasing their defense spending and expressing renewed commitment to the alliance. NATO's eastward expansion, long a point of contention with Russia, is likely to continue, further altering the geopolitical landscape. The conflict has also highlighted the importance of energy security, with many countries seeking to diversify their energy sources and reduce their dependence on Russian gas. This shift could have significant implications for the global energy market and for the geopolitical balance of power. The conflict has also raised questions about the role of international organizations like the United Nations in maintaining peace and security. The UN's ability to effectively address the conflict has been hampered by Russia's veto power in the Security Council. This has led to calls for reforms to the UN system to make it more effective in dealing with future crises. The conflict has also had a ripple effect on other geopolitical hotspots around the world, with some countries emboldened to pursue their own agendas. The long-term geopolitical consequences of the conflict are uncertain, but they are likely to be significant and to shape the international system for years to come. Humanitarian Crisis and Refugee Situation
The humanitarian crisis resulting from the Ukraine-Russia conflict is staggering, with millions displaced and in urgent need of assistance. The refugee situation is particularly dire, with millions of Ukrainians fleeing to neighboring countries to escape the fighting. These countries, including Poland, Romania, and Moldova, have generously opened their borders to refugees, but they are struggling to cope with the sheer number of people in need. International aid organizations are providing food, shelter, medical care, and other essential services to refugees, but the needs are overwhelming. The conflict has also created a massive internal displacement crisis, with millions of Ukrainians forced to flee their homes but remaining within the country. These internally displaced persons (IDPs) face similar challenges to refugees, including lack of access to food, shelter, and medical care. The conflict has also disrupted essential services within Ukraine, such as healthcare, education, and water and sanitation. Many hospitals and schools have been damaged or destroyed, and access to clean water and sanitation is limited in many areas. The humanitarian crisis is likely to worsen as the conflict continues, with more people displaced and in need of assistance. Potential Scenarios and Future Outlook
Predicting potential scenarios and the future outlook for the Ukraine-Russia conflict is challenging, given the complexity and fluidity of the situation. Several potential scenarios could play out, ranging from a negotiated settlement to a protracted war. A negotiated settlement could involve a ceasefire, a withdrawal of Russian troops, and a political agreement on the future status of Ukraine. However, reaching such an agreement would require significant concessions from both sides, and there is no guarantee that it will be possible. A protracted war could involve continued fighting, with neither side able to achieve a decisive victory. This scenario would likely result in further destruction, displacement, and loss of life. It could also lead to a wider regional conflict, with other countries becoming involved. Another potential scenario is a frozen conflict, with a ceasefire in place but no political resolution. This scenario would leave Ukraine divided and vulnerable to future Russian aggression. The future outlook for the conflict depends on a number of factors, including the military situation on the ground, the political will of the parties involved, and the level of international support for Ukraine.
